G.A.P Adventures focuses on environment

4:17pm GMT, Monday, 21 April 2008

Bruce Poon Tip, Founder of G.A.P Adventures and Planeterra, has announced the organisations’ 2008 environmental projects.

G.A.P Adventures’ non-profit organisation, Planeterra, has announced its programme of projects designed to address the shortage of clean drinking water around the world.

The events will be held in conjunction with Earth Day 2008, 22 April, a day that will highlight global issues and host a variety of environmental projects.

Planeterra’s 2008 campaign will focus on providing communities with clean water – according to the organisation around 4,000 people die every day because of a lack of a clean and useable water supply. This year’s projects will include installing water tanks in Kenya, well-drilling in Guatemala, and providing water tanks to a remote village in the Himalayas.

Bruce Poon Tip, Founder of both G.A.P Adventures and Planeterra, explained: “More than 1.1 billion people don’t have access to clean drinking water. These projects will not only save lives in these regions, but will also change those lives in a fundamental way.”

G.A.P Adventures is a leader in the adventure travel industry and caters for more than 70,000 travellers every year. It founded Planeterra in 2007 in order to exercise responsible tourism and to ‘give back to the communities’ in the locations visited by its tours.
